Devon Williams' fourth album, A Tear In The Fabric, released on 1 May 2020 via Slumberland Records, is widely regarded as a meticulously crafted blend of power pop, new wave, and jangle rock. Critics frequently highlight its "luxurious" sound and the six-year labor of love that went into its production, marked by Williams' obsessive "tweaking and prodding" of the material. The album was six years in the making, a period during which Williams navigated major life events, including the birth of his daughter and the death of his father. Critics noted a shift from his earlier DIY jangle-rock toward a "shiniest pop" aesthetic. Influences cited include The Cure, The The, The Church, and Aztec Camera.
